Sécurité access

Pam -  
 DIJI3039 -
Bonjour tt le monde,

Je cherche des infos sur la sécurité Access:

Je désire cacher mes table et mon code

merci d'avance

Pamela

25 réponses

Cl
 
Bonjour Pam,

Voilà tu clique avec ta souris droite dans "Propriété" et tu coches Masquer". Par la suite si ta table apparaît, elle devrait être plus pâle. Alors tu va dans Outils Option Affichage, il y a une case dans afficher Objets masqués tu la décoche.

Éventuellement lorsque tu voudras voir ta table masquée, ou tout autre objet masqué, tu n'aura qu'à y retourner et cochez cette case.
1
nico7382 Messages postés 287 Statut Membre 50
 
salut,
pour te renseigner, il faudrait que tu nous donnes la version d'access: 97 2000 ...
0
Pam
 
Salut Nico,

je travail sur Access 2000

merci bye
0
mohammed
 
Salut,
vous ouverez votre base de données,
vous alles sur outils démarrge cochez sur Affiche.Fen.Base de données.
Note : n'excuter cette option que si vous avez terminer votre appliction completement.
pour la sécurité de votr application
outils -->securite --> définir le mot de passe
ensuite fermer votre application vous cliquez sur ouvrire ensuite selectionnez votre application dans la fenêtre ouvrir vous remarquerez qu'il ya une flêche devant ouvrir(du nom de fichier) cliquez sur la flêche et choisissez ouvrir en exclusif.
je ne suis pas un pro mais je vous ai écrit ce que je sais.
Bonne Chance.
Merci
0
mlck Messages postés 17 Statut Membre
 
pour cacher les tables il suffit de commencer leur nom par "sys".
--Je pense que ça marchera!
croire pour arriver au bout
0

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
nico7382 Messages postés 287 Statut Membre 50
 
autre possibilité, creer une macro AutoExec, celleci s'executeraen premier lieu, et ainsi il est possible de la faire prendre la taille de l'ecran et de cette maniere cacher les tables(si la fenetre n'est pas deplacable)
0
Pam
 
Merci les gars,

Le problème c'est que je voudrais cacher mes tables, le mode création ainsi que mon code: les utilisateurs n'ont acces qu'aux formulaire.

D'après vos méthodes il est possible de cacher les tables uniquement d'après ce que j'ai compris.

Mohammed comment faire pour ouvrir la base en mode exclusif ??je n'y arrive pas

Merci de vos réponses
0
blux Messages postés 27997 Date d'inscription   Statut Modérateur Dernière intervention   3 367
 
Salut,

tu crées une base en format MDE (c'est dans les options générales).

Cela compile le code, cache les tables et interdit les menus...
0
Pam
 
Merci blux,

J'ai changé l'extension en .mde l'icone change: il y a un cadenas mais la base n'est pas plus sécurisé.

Qu'est ce que c'est les options générales??

merci bcp
0
blux Messages postés 27997 Date d'inscription   Statut Modérateur Dernière intervention   3 367
 
La modification de l'extension n'a aucun effet sur le fichier en lui-même.

Il faut aller chercher dans les options outils/utilitaires bases de données, l'option marquée créer un fichier MDE...

ATTENTION : tu ne pourras plus modifier ta base ensuite, il faut donc en créer une copie avant...

La base en format MDE te protégera de la majorité des actions "involontaires".
0
Pam
 
Merci Blux,

ok c'est bien mais il ne cache pas les tables ainsi que le menu..

Sais tu comment faire ??

Je connais une méthode : décochez les options ds outils/démarrage.

Mais en pressant shift sur l'ouverture de la base tout cela s'annule, il faut que se soit vraiment sécurisé: personne n'a access au tables

encore merci
0
blux Messages postés 27997 Date d'inscription   Statut Modérateur Dernière intervention   3 367
 
0
Pam
 
Merci blux,

J'avais vu cette fonction allowbypasskey ds l'aide mais je comprenais rien.

Sais tu le chemin pour ajouter une bibliothèque vue que apparement j'ai le même problème que Ova.

merci bcp j'ai l'impression que je touche au but
0
Pam
 
tracasse toi plus pour les biblio, j'ai trouvé mais le prob ne venais pas de la voici mon message d'erreurs:

User-defined type non defined
0
blux Messages postés 27997 Date d'inscription   Statut Modérateur Dernière intervention   3 367
 
Ca veut dire que tu as défini une variable avec un type indéfini !
Il faudrait savoir à quelle ligne cela correspond...

---
A+ Blux
 "Les cons, ça ose tout.
C'est même à ça qu'on les reconnait"
0
Pam
 
Je crois que l'erreur vient de dim db as database...

je sais pas si c possible..
0
blux Messages postés 27997 Date d'inscription   Statut Modérateur Dernière intervention   3 367
 
Ce qui doit se passer, c'est que tu es en ACCESS 2000 ou XP et que certaines références sont inexistantes (notamment l'objet database)

Essaye d'aller voir si DAO 3.5 ou ACCESS 8.0 sont validées dans les références (maintenant que tu y es déjà allée...) et au besoin fais-le, ça devrait aller mieux...
0
Pam
 
ok j'ai ajouté DAO 3.6...

Microsoft Access 8.0 n'existe pas mais le 9.0 est déjà coché.

Il n'y a plus de bug mais en pressant shift j'ai toujours l'acces à tout

autre chose je pense que c'est normal:

En pressant shift le formulaire de garde ne s'affiche pas automatiquement.

N'est il pas normal que le code ne marche si le formulaire ne se load pas ???

merci pour tt ce que tu fais
0
blux Messages postés 27997 Date d'inscription   Statut Modérateur Dernière intervention   3 367
 
Si tu as un formulaire qui s'ouvre automatiquement au lancement de la base, alors tout devrait marcher...

Tu appuies sur shift, il ne semble rien se passer mais dès que tu relâches, ça bloque (enfin, c'est ce qui se passe chez moi...)
0
Pam
 
J'y ai presque cru!!

j'avais oublié de décocher dans les paramètre avancés du démarrage. mais une fois ceci fait je ne suis pas plus avancé..

Qua dois-je faire, j'ai suivi tes instructions à la lettre et copier coller ton code...

ça m'énerve je presse shift et j'ai tjs acces à tout sauf au mode création bien sur.

si ta pas d'autres solution merci pour ce que t'as fait
0
blux Messages postés 27997 Date d'inscription   Statut Modérateur Dernière intervention   3 367
 
Tu as bien régénéré le MDE avant ?

Et tu lances bien le MDE ?
0
Pam
 
oui c'est ce que j'ai fait

j'ai delete le mod mde et regénéré un autre pour vérifier mais ça ne marche tjs pas..

Je ne sais plus quoi faire...

tu veux y jeter un coup d'oeil ??
0
blux Messages postés 27997 Date d'inscription   Statut Modérateur Dernière intervention   3 367
 
why note, si tu me dis comment ?

denis dot mail dot list at free dot fr
0
Pam
 
ben si tu me donne ton adresse email

jcompresse le tout et ça devrait passer non ?
0